深入解析VPN配置数据,从基础到实战的全面指南
在当今高度互联的网络环境中,虚拟私人网络(VPN)已成为企业安全通信、远程办公和隐私保护的核心技术之一,无论是搭建站点到站点的专线连接,还是为移动员工提供安全访问入口,正确配置VPN参数都是保障网络安全与稳定运行的关键,本文将围绕“VPN配置数据”这一核心主题,从基础概念出发,逐步深入讲解其组成结构、常见协议差异、典型配置示例以及实践中容易忽略的注意事项,帮助网络工程师系统掌握VPN配置的底层逻辑与实操要点。
什么是VPN配置数据?它是指用于建立和管理VPN连接的所有参数集合,包括但不限于:本地与远端IP地址、预共享密钥(PSK)、加密算法(如AES-256)、认证方式(如证书或用户名密码)、IKE(Internet Key Exchange)版本、隧道模式(如主模式或野蛮模式)、NAT穿越设置等,这些配置项通常存储在路由器、防火墙或专用VPN网关设备中,是构建安全隧道的“蓝图”。
以常见的IPSec-based VPN为例,典型的配置数据分为两部分:第一部分是IKE策略(Phase 1),用于协商安全关联(SA),确保双方身份验证和密钥交换的安全;第二部分是IPSec策略(Phase 2),定义数据传输时的加密与完整性保护机制,在Cisco IOS设备上,配置命令可能如下:
crypto isakmp policy 10
encr aes 256
authentication pre-share
group 14
crypto ipsec transform-set MYTRANS esp-aes 256 esp-sha-hmac
mode tunnel
crypto map MYMAP 10 ipsec-isakmp
set peer 203.0.113.10
set transform-set MYTRANS
match address 100
“set peer”指定对端公网IP,“match address”引用ACL规则决定哪些流量需要通过此隧道,值得注意的是,配置数据必须在两端保持一致——否则即使密钥匹配,也可能因算法不兼容或NAT问题导致握手失败。
除了IPSec,OpenVPN和WireGuard也是当前流行的开源方案,OpenVPN依赖SSL/TLS进行密钥交换,配置文件中包含CA证书路径、服务器端口、协议类型(UDP/TCP)及客户端证书信息;而WireGuard则采用更简洁的配置语法,只需提供私钥、公钥和对端IP即可完成快速部署,这类配置数据常以纯文本形式存在,便于版本控制与自动化管理(如Ansible或Terraform)。
在实际部署中,工程师常犯的错误包括:未启用NAT穿透(NAT-T)导致UDP封装失败;使用过时的加密套件(如DES或MD5)引发安全漏洞;忘记更新证书有效期造成连接中断,建议定期审计配置数据,结合日志分析工具(如Syslog或ELK)监控隧道状态,并通过模拟测试(如ping或trace)验证连通性。
理解并妥善管理VPN配置数据,不仅是技术能力的体现,更是保障业务连续性和数据主权的基础,作为网络工程师,应从规范命名、版本管理、安全加固三个维度入手,构建可维护、可扩展的VPN架构,随着零信任模型的兴起,未来VPN配置还将融合身份验证、动态策略分发等功能,持续演进。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速











